Notre Dame lost against Logan-Rogersville back in January of 2023 and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Thursday. The Notre Dame Bulldogs were dealt a 76-35 loss at the hands of the Logan-Rogersville Wildcats. While losing is never fun, the Bulldogs can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Missouri basketball rankings (they are ranked 119th, while the Wildcats are ranked 15th).
Notre Dame's defeat was their third straight on the road, which dropped their record down to 9-8. As for Logan-Rogersville, they have been performing incredibly well recently as they've won eight of their last nine matches, which provided a nice bump to their 13-2 record this season.
Notre Dame w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next game, a 62-61 loss against Lighthouse Christian on the 1st. Logan-Rogersville has also already played their next contest, a 58-55 win against Winnetonka on the 31st.
